Update… there is a warrant for him, but the JP who signed it ignored the police request for him to be kept in custody. So when he is picked up, he can walk after he appears.
Several police contacts told me they see this all the time and it’s typical of how the system works.
The warrant is related to him breaching his probation which involved clauses he could not contact me for three years.
So basically you can violate your probation conditions in harassment cases and police can say hey you should hold this person, but it’s catch and release.
I cannot imagine the frustration of police officers who deal with repeat offenders like mine (yes he is a repeat offender with a criminal record) and watching this happens and then having to tell gobsmacked women like me sorry but he won’t be held.
Have been asking whether Canada wasn’t asked or declined to sign a statement condemning Hamas issued by the US, UK, Germany, France and Italy.
One source told me we were not asked.
Two others said we weren’t asked bc this is from The Quint, it’s own little mini-alliance.
A fourth source said we were not officially asked but that doesn’t mean there’s not an unofficial approach.
Unofficial approaches can happen to gauge interest and or whether there is going to be a debate about watering down or beefing up statements; and to determine speed of potential response.
One source raised concerns about Canada not being in The Quint or AUKUS as alliances with key allies play out without Canada.
That said, I would be very surprised if there isn’t a G7 statement too

Twitter is shutting off dual factor authentication for accounts that don’t pay for verification. Including accounts already verified based on the job or person vs subscription.
Verified accounts that don’t pay will now be easier to compromise. Accounts ppl assume are legit.
I would be less concerned if Twitter said we are just revoking all blue checks unless you pay, versus keeping them but reducing security for those accounts.
Over the last couple of months I’ve had multiple attempted hard hacks on my social media. Dual factor has mattered.
